// Fixture: mock scanner feed for the Bexley warehouse integration.
// Simulates the handheld units firing rapid duplicate scans, which the
// dedupe layer should collapse before posting to inventory. Release
// managers: run this fixture against the staging gateway before signing
// off, since the duplicate bug in 2.3 slipped past unit tests. The
// fixture authenticates against staging using the bearer token directly
// below this comment block.

session JWT of fajof-bahop = eyJhbGciOiJIUzI1NiIsInR5cCI6IkpXVCJ9.eyJzdWIiOiIqgHoPSIn0.DAyxzh8y

## Changed defaults

Heads up: the Ledgerline tax-rate lookup cache now defaults to a 15-minute TTL instead of 24 hours. Turns out rates in the Veldt County sandbox were going stale mid-demo, which was embarrassing. Eviction is now LRU rather than FIFO, and the cache warms on boot. If you're reviewing, check that nothing hardcodes the old TTL. The new defaults land as follows.

deployment values, bajop-taweg:
holwyn:
  log_level: debug
  metrics_host: metrics.holwyn.zemvarsys.internal
  pool_size: 32

Subject: DR drill — ORM refactor environment

Hi, and welcome aboard. Next Tuesday we run the quarterly disaster-recovery drill for the Copperline platform, and it overlaps with your legacy ORM refactor work. During the drill, the staging database you've been using for the Mapwright adapter tests will be torn down and restored from sealed snapshots. To restore your schema fixtures afterward, unseal the snapshot set using the recovery passphrase given below.

unlock words, fawig-bagef: olidor-holir-istox-holath-tamys-quenion-giliel

This PR splits the Hatchgrove profile store across 16 shards keyed by account hash. Plugin authors: your reads still go through the same `profiles.get()` API, so most of you shouldn't notice anything — but batch writes now fan out, and cross-shard transactions are gone. If your plugin relied on atomic multi-user updates, switch to the new queued mutation endpoint. We'll bump the shard count later without another breaking change. The routing layer ships with these defaults, which you can override per-environment.

limits module of fajep-yagug:
QUOTAS = {
    "noveth": 193,
    "briix": 669,
    "gilok": 756,
    "tamvan": 569,
    "kasox": 545,
    "soriel": 1015,
    "gorius": 740,
}